Nefermaat, wich means "Maat is beautiful", was a male name in ancient Egypt.
Nefermaat I was a son of Pharaoh Sneferu and his first wife. He was a brother of Rahotep and Ranefer, and he had many children with his wife Itet. Their most important son was Hemiunu.
Nefermaat II was a son of Egyptian Princess Nefertkau I and nephew to Nefermaat I.
